Your First Optimized Image

After completing the Installation, SmallPict is ready to work.

Step 1: Upload an Image

Go to Media → Add New and upload any image (JPEG, PNG, or GIF).

Step 2: Automatic Processing

If Automatic Optimization is enabled (it is by default), SmallPict will:

  1. Upload your image to our secure cloud pipeline
  2. Compress it using lossy compression at quality 80
  3. Convert it to WebP format
  4. Replace the original with the optimized version
  5. Update all WordPress thumbnail sizes

Step 3: Check the Results

Go to Media → Library and click on the image. You'll see:

  • Original size vs optimized size
  • Savings percentage
  • Output format (WebP)

Step 4: Monitor Your Quota

Visit the SmallPict menu in your WordPress admin sidebar. The sidebar shows:

  • Monthly quota usage as a progress bar
  • Used / Remaining / Limit in MB
  • Current plan tier

Default Settings

SettingDefault Value
Auto Optimize✅ Enabled
Compression ModeLossy
Output FormatWebP
Quality80
